In this episode, hosts Katherine Troyer and Anthony Tresca discuss the 2000 film American Psycho.
Episode Highlights: We explore how the film wrangles with the theme of consumption through its unique ability to create an alienating experience through its visual and narrative elements. Comparing this film with the 1999 film Fight Club, we also talk about American Psycho's construction of the human monster and  what is (or is not) morally good. 
A Dose of Scholarship: Check out Christina Lee's article about American Psycho in the edited collection Murders and Acquisitions: Representations of the Serial Killer in Popular Culture, Naomi Mandel's Novels of the Contemporary Extreme, and Deborah Knight and George McKnight's article on American Psycho in the edited collection Dark Thoughts: Philosophic Reflections on Cinematic Horror.
